ASEE Community Engagement Division Film Festival /communityfirst/2015/asee-community-engagement-division-film-festival/?utm_source=rss&utm_medium=rss&utm_campaign=asee-community-engagement-division-film-festival Wed, 04 Mar 2015 03:40:25 +0000 https://cfice.wordpress.com/?p=1034 The ASEE Community Engagement Division (CED) is pleased to be hosting the ASEE Community Engagement Division Film Festival.  This video competition seeks to recognize outstanding contributions in the field of engineering education and community engagement.  The goals of this effort are to both recognize the work of those who engage in such projects as well as to promote and encourage others to do the same.  There will be a $1000 Best Video Award and a $1000 Community Impact Award.  For more information on the Film Festival, please log on to:  .  Deadline for video submission is April 19th, 2015.  Winners will be announced at the ASEE annual conference in June.  If you have questions, please email:
